Conservatory Roof Refurbishment: A Comprehensive Guide
Conservatories, frequently a treasured extension of the home, offer a distinct blend of indoor and outdoor living spaces. However, over time, conservatory roofings can deteriorate, resulting in issues such as leaks, bad insulation, and visual decline. Refurbishing a conservatory roof can breathe new life into this area, boosting both its functionality and appearance. This article looks into the process of conservatory roof refurbishment, offering insights into the benefits, steps involved, and frequently asked questions.
The Importance of Conservatory Roof Refurbishment
Conservatory roofings are exposed to the components, making them prone to use and tear. Over time, they can establish issues such as:
- Leakage: Water infiltration can trigger damage to the structure and interior.
- Poor Insulation: Inefficient insulation can lead to high heating and cooling expenses.
- Aesthetic Decline: Deterioration can make the conservatory appearance old and unappealing.
- Structural Issues: Weak or damaged roofs can position safety threats.
Refurbishing the roof can attend to these issues, ensuring the conservatory remains a comfy and appealing addition to the home.
Benefits of Conservatory Roof Refurbishment
- Improved Insulation: Modern roofing products use much better insulation, lowering energy expenses and improving thermal comfort.
- Visual Improvement: A brand-new roof can transform the appearance of the conservatory, making it a more inviting area.
- Increased Property Value: A well-maintained conservatory can include value to the property.
- Extended Lifespan: Refurbishment can extend the life of the conservatory, delaying the requirement for a total replacement.
- Waterproofing: Addressing leaks and water damage can avoid costly repairs in the future.
Steps Involved in Conservatory Roof Refurbishment
Assessment and Planning
- Examination: A professional must inspect the current roof to recognize issues and figure out the very best strategy.
- Design: Decide on the kind of roof (e.g., strong, polycarbonate, glass) and any additional functions (e.g., skylights, ventilation).
- Permits: Check local structure regulations and obtain any essential authorizations.
Preparation
- Clear the Space: Remove any furnishings or items from the conservatory to safeguard them during the work.
- Safeguard Surrounding Areas: Cover adjacent areas to prevent damage from debris.
Demolition
- Get Rid Of Old Roof: Carefully take apart the existing roof, guaranteeing all materials are disposed of properly.
- Look for Damage: Inspect the underlying structure for any damage that needs repair.
Setup
- Frame and Support: Install any required framing or assistance structures to make sure the new roof is safe and secure.
- Roof Material: Install the chosen roofing material, guaranteeing it is correctly sealed and secured.
- Completing Touches: Add any additional functions such as skylights, ventilation, or insulation.
Last Inspection
- Quality Check: Conduct a comprehensive evaluation to make sure the brand-new roof is appropriately installed and all elements are operating.
- Tidy Up: Remove all particles and clean the conservatory to ensure it is all set for use.
Kinds Of Conservatory Roofs
- Solid Roofs: Offer outstanding insulation and a more standard look. They are ideal for year-round usage.
- Polycarbonate Roofs: Lightweight and long lasting, providing good insulation and a modern-day visual.
- Glass Roofs: Provide a brilliant, airy feel and appropriate for those who want a clear view of the sky.
- Tiled Roofs: Offer a traditional look and outstanding insulation, though they can be heavier and more costly.
Often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q: How long does a conservatory roof refurbishment normally take?A: The period can differ depending upon the size of the conservatory and the complexity of the task. Usually, it can take anywhere from 3 to 7 days.
Q: Do I need preparing consent for a conservatory roof refurbishment?A: In a lot of cases, a conservatory roof refurbishment does not need preparation approval, but it is constantly suggested to talk to regional structure policies to make sure compliance.

Q: Can I refurbish the roof myself?A: While it is possible to carry out some aspects of the refurbishment, such as cleaning and small repairs, more comprehensive work must be handled by a professional to guarantee security and compliance with building policies.
Q: How do I choose the ideal roof material?A: Consider factors such as insulation, aesthetic appeals, resilience, and budget plan. Talk to a professional to figure out the best material for your particular requirements.
